Sudbury Hill Harrow station is straightforward, with a focus on simplicity. It does not have a ticket office or machines, so it is advisable to purchase your train tickets in advance online or through apps to avoid any inconvenience. While the station lacks step-free access and traditional comforts like waiting rooms and refreshments, it is equipped with customer help points and induction loops for those needing hearing assistance.
If you require assistance during your journey, it is beneficial to plan and book ahead. Sudbury Hill Harrow is an unstaffed station, but help is never far away. You can use their Passenger Assist service for booking additional support, or connect with the helpline by following this link.
For travellers who might need mobility assistance, it’s good to know that Sudbury Hill Harrow has limited accessibility options. The station falls within Step-Free Access Category C, meaning there is no direct step-free access to the platforms. If necessary, alternative arrangements to the nearest accessible station can be organized. Thorne South station doesn't have a ticket office, but it does provide ticket machines where you can collect tickets, especially if you've purchased them online. This convenience ensures that you're not left without tickets when you're ready to travel. It's worth noting, however, that the station lacks accessible ticket machines, which may be a consideration for some travelers.
In terms of accessibility, the station offers step-free access, making it appealing for those who require ease of movement. There are ramps for accessing trains, but no accessible toilets or seating areas, which are factors to keep in mind when visiting.
Customer service at Thorne South primarily relies on information screens and announcements, with no staff help available on-site, though help points are available. CCTV is in place for security, contributing to the safety of passengers. Although there are no refreshment facilities, ATMs, or shops, there is the assurance of a safe journey with a CCTV-monitored environment and accessible transport links, such as local taxis, which you can arrange through platforms like Cab4You.
Thorne South station facilitates easy onward travel connections, offering several transport options beyond train services. Rail replacement services are stationed at a nearby pick-up/drop-off point, about 600 yards from the station. Notably, for diverse travel needs, there are local bus services available, with a bus line reachable at 0871 200 2233. However, those looking for bicycle hire options would need to explore services outside the station, as they are not provided on-site.
